Miles, Henry Wise | Day 8

Doesn’t remember who from but was a carpenter. Presumed to be William George Norris of Wellington Road. Given to him when on his coach. Says the horses were restless.


Witness Type: Bribee

Party: Liberal


Witness Testimony:

  • 9464.

    (Mr. Jeune.) Where do you live ? — 144, High Street.

  • 9465.

    And you drive the Dover coach, I believe ? — Yes.

  • 9466.

    What did you get at the election ? — 3L.

  • 9467.

    From whom ? — I really do not know the man’s name.

  • 9468.

    (Mr. Holl.) Mr. Millen ? — No. He is a carpenter I got it from.

  • 9469.

    (Mr. Jeune.) Do not you remember who it was ? —No, I do not.

  • 9470.

    Do you know where the money came from ? — I do not.

  • 9471.

    What did he tell you it was for ? — I was on my coach at the time ; the horses were restless.

  • 9472.

    And he asked you to vote for someone ? — He asked me to vote for Sir Julian.

  • 9473.

    Did he give you the 3L. then ? — Yes.

  • 9474.

    That 3L. I suppose, was for your vote ? — I suppose so.

  • 9475.

    Did you vote ? — I did vote.

  • 9476.

    Are you quite sure it was 3L and not 41. ? — 4L.

  • 9477.

    Is that all you had ? — That is all.
